Benzene adsorbed on graphite is found to increase the photoelectric yi
eld even below the ionization energy of benzene. A two step model for
this substrate mediated autoionization channel is proposed. After intr
amolecular pi-->pi excitation an Auger deexcitation process may pump
the electron from the pi level into the vacuum. An adsorbate induced
resonance 5.4 eV above the Fermi level is found to promote the yield e
nhancement. Implications for soot particle characterization are discus
sed.
